Wrestlemania 37 Night Two Predictions
After an exciting Night One, we’ve still got another round of Wrestlemania ahead of us. Tons of title matches are on the second card, including the massive triple threat for the Universal Championship. What will be the match of the night? Who will walk out as champion? Evan & Javier from Crossbody of Work have their predictions for Night Two below:

Nia Jax & Shayna Baszler (c) vs Tag Team Turmoil Winner from Night One – Women’s Tag Team Championships
Evan: No matter who comes out of the turmoil match from Night One, none of the teams seem solid enough to dethrone Jax & Baszler. They’ll retain in a solid bout.
Pick – Jax & Baszler
Javier: I love Billie Kay, but she should not be a tag team champion unless she’s “ICONIC!” So, I think the champs retain, but I’m sure I’ll be entertained!
Pick – Jax & Baszler

Matt Riddle (c) vs Sheamus – United States Championship
Evan: Sheamus is doing some of the best work of his career and it’s going underappreciated. Case in point: a mildly-built US Title match against Riddle. Sheamus doesn’t need a title at this stage in his career, so it’ll probably be Riddle retaining.
Pick – Matt Riddle
Javier: Dude I don’t care about this match. Matt Riddle has been such a doofus on the main roster and Sheamus is great, but there’s just no reason to care about this match. I’m sure it’ll be great, but what comes next?
Pick – Matt Riddle

Big E (c) vs Apollo Crews – Nigerian Drum Match for the Intercontinental Championship
Evan: Big E should be wrestling for a World Title. I won’t change my mind on this. Still, he’s been an incredible Intercontinental Champion and will retain regardless of stipulation. Until there is a clear path to Big E as a World Champion, he’s going to hold on to this title.
Pick – Big E
Javier: My Crossbody of Work co-host Evan (hi Evan) is going to hate me for this. Crews turned heel, adopted a whole new character and accent, and has looked like a million bucks. What’s missing? The hardware. Sunday, he gets just that in a Nigerian Drum Match. Whatever that is.
Pick – Apollo Crews

Kevin Owens vs Sami Zayn
Evan: Like most things in life, this match doesn’t need Logan Paul. It’s going to be a great match because these two always deliver. With Paul in his corner, I think Sami’s got the advantage.
Pick – Sami Zayn
Javier: STEEN VS GENERICO AT WRESTLEMANIA!!! – featuring the guy that lost to KSI… Anyways, Logan Paul is not going to be a babyface. He just isn’t. He’s going to eat a stunner, but that’s after costing Owens the match. Zayn has lost too many times recently and has looked like such a loser heading into this match. It’s WWE so you know that means he’s winning. Plus, have you seen the man’s dance moves? Give him all the belts for that reason alone.
Pick – Sami Zayn

The Fiend vs Randy Orton
Evan: What is the endgame for this feud? Are we supposed to want The Fiend to lose when he is objectively one of the more interesting acts in WWE right now? How crispy will Fiend look when he comes out? I don’t understand it, but I’m excited for The Fiend to have a new feud soon.
Pick – The Fiend
Javier: Aside from the Fiend somehow being the babyface in this storyline, what the heck is going on here? I don’t know anymore, man. Let charred Jason Voorhees win.
Pick – The Fiend

Asuka (c) vs Rhea Ripley – Raw Women’s Championship
Evan: This one is tricky. Ripley is now getting the jump to the main roster we expected from her last year. With little buildup, this match feels like it may be too soon for a Ripely win. Still, WWE expects big things from Ripley and she’s more than ready. She’ll get the title win.
Pick – Rhea Ripley
Javier: Speaking of the star-making moments I spoke about in the Smackdown Women’s Title match, here is part two. Asuka has done the best she could with the hand she was dealt as champion, but it’s time for a fresh face. Enter Rhea Ripley. These two could have a great match, but in the end it should be Ripley who has her arm raised.
Pick – Rhea Ripley

Roman Reigns (c) vs Edge vs Daniel Bryan – Universal Championship
Evan: I’m picking with my heart. Reigns has been on another level for months, entering the best phase of his career. Edge won the Royal Rumble from the one spot and is cutting amazing promos. But I’m going for The Goat. Something about Daniel Bryan in Wrestlemania triple threats just speaks to me, you know?
Pick – Daniel Bryan
Javier: I’m so freaking excited for this match. I’m all in on any outcome. This is going to be excellent and the story is compelling on all sides and man this is how you book a main event. Anyways, Roman Reigns has been on fire since returning at SummerSlam last year and his title reign just should not end yet. I love the idea of Edge or Bryan winning, but ultimately the Tribal Chief pulls through.
Pick – Roman Reigns
